However, before you rush into selling it, there...Responsible Appliance Disposal (RAD) The Environmental Protection Agency's (EPA's) Responsible Appliance Disposal program has been in place since 2006, and most partner programs will help you dispose of your old refrigerated appliances and may even offer a financial incentive to do so. Download the Thumbtack app today, and search for fridge disposal …Disposing of an Old Refrigerator. To ensure that CFC, mercury, polychlorinated biphenyls (PCBs), and any other potentially toxic chemicals are not exhausted into the environment, consumers should dispose of their old refrigerators appropriately. While we cannot guarantee complete avoidance of ...Sep 7, 2016 · Because of reduced energy demand, these appliance disposal programs are considered to be highly cost-effective. On average, these programs cost $0.04 to reduce each kWh of demand, and can lead to benefit-cost ratios of more than three to one (for refrigerators) (Kolwey 2006).
